WebFeb 17, 2024 · 2 – Foam core: Another option is to use a piece of foam core shaped for the item. I use this often for t-shirts, cases, purses, bags or yardage. I will then spray a temporary fixative on the foam core and attach the t-shirt to the sprayed foam core. It holds the fabric in place to draw on and acts as a water barrier when activating the color. When I’d finished painting, I bound the apron with bias tape binding, added tie tapes ... tsst cddvdw sh-223qWebFeb 26, 2024 · Another type of fabric paint is called “heat set” or “washable” fabric paint. This type of fabric paint can be laundered, but it needs to be heat-set first in order to make it permanent. Heat-set fabric paints are usually made with a polymer base, and they need to be cured in an oven or with a clothes iron in order for the colors to set. tsst bacteriaWebJul 19, 2015 · Trace your pattern with a pencil first.
